Microsoft’s SignalR real-time service moves to the cloud | Web Development

Version 2.4.0 of the ASP.Net SignalR real-time communications library will support Azure SignalR , a managed service for adding real-time web functionality to applications.

ASP.Net SignalR 2.4.0 is due later this year; Azure SignalR Service currently is in beta. It is an Azure -managed service that can be used to develop capabilities such as chat rooms, instant broadcasting, and IoT dashboards. Developers using the service do not have to deal with hosting, authentication, scaling, or load-balancing.
